H2: Decoding Keyword Research: From Broad Ideas to Niche Goldmines (Explainers & Common Questions)
Navigating the vast ocean of potential keywords can feel overwhelming, but the journey from broad ideas to niche goldmines is fundamental for SEO success. It begins not with complex tools, but with understanding your audience and their biggest pain points. Think about the core services or products you offer and brainstorm overarching themes. From there, we'll delve into methods for refining these broad concepts. This initial exploration isn't about finding the perfect phrase immediately; it's about casting a wide net to capture all relevant queries. We'll explore techniques like using Google's autocomplete suggestions and analyzing competitor content to uncover those initial high-level keywords that will form the bedrock of your research.
Once you have a solid foundation of broad keywords, the real magic happens in uncovering those highly specific, less competitive, yet incredibly valuable niche goldmines. This is where we move beyond surface-level terms and start digging into long-tail keywords, question-based queries, and user intent. We'll discuss how to leverage various tools to identify keywords with lower search volume but higher conversion potential. Think beyond just single words; consider phrases people use when they're further down the buying funnel. For instance, instead of just "SEO," consider "how to do keyword research for local businesses." This granular approach ensures your content directly answers user needs, leading to higher rankings and more qualified traffic.

H2: Your Keyword Companion Toolkit: Practical Strategies & Everyday Hacks (Tips & Practical Advice)
Navigating the complex world of SEO means having the right tools at your fingertips, and your keyword companion toolkit is no exception. This isn't just about finding high-volume terms; it's about understanding user intent, identifying long-tail opportunities, and uncovering competitor strategies. Start by leveraging tools like SEMrush or Ahrefs for comprehensive keyword research, paying close attention to metrics such as keyword difficulty and search volume. But don't stop there. Utilize Google's own tools, including Keyword Planner and Search Console, to gain insights into what people are *actually* searching for to find your content. Remember, the goal is to build a robust list of keywords that genuinely align with your audience's needs and provide value.
Beyond the primary research tools, a truly effective keyword companion toolkit incorporates everyday hacks that streamline your workflow and uncover hidden gems. Consider this practical advice:
- Analyze 'People Also Ask' sections: These provide invaluable insights into related questions and user intent, perfect for generating LSI keywords and subtopics.
- Monitor competitor keywords: See what your rivals are ranking for and identify gaps you can exploit.
- Utilize Google Autocomplete and Related Searches: Simple yet powerful for discovering long-tail variations and common queries.
